D. Atzei et al., SYNTHESIS AND LAXS INVESTIGATION OF SOME 1-(D-3-MERCAPTO-2-METHYLPROPIONYL)-L-PROLINE AMORPHOUS COMPLEXES WITH CO(II), NI(II), ZN(II), CD(II), Phosphorus, sulfur and silicon and the related elements, 79(1-4), 1993, pp. 13-24
Four amorphous metal complexes with 1-(D-3-mercapto-2-methylpropionyl)
-L-proline (L) with general formula Na2ML2 . nH2O (M = Co, n = 14; M =
Ni, n = 4; M = Zn. n = 4; M = Cd. n = 7) have been synthesized. LAXS
(large angle X-ray scattering) provided information on the local order
around the metal(II) ions. A 2:1 ratio between ligand and all examine
d metal ions was found. A tetrahedral configuration around zinc and ca
dmium ions has been found with two sulphur and two amidic oxygen atoms
bonded to the metals. For nickel and cobalt complexes an octahedral c
onfiguration has been found with two water molecules bonded to the met
al in axial position and two ligand molecules bonded via sulphur and a
midic oxygen in equatorial position.
